Vice President Yemi Osinbajo on has said that President Muhammadu Buhari is poorer now than when he became assumed office in 2015.
Osinbajo also said he was embarrassed to discover that he was richer that his boss on assumption on office on May 29, 2015.
The Vice President said this on Thursday night when he hosted a dinner in honour of volunteers who canvassed for votes for the All Progressives Congress for the 2019 elections at the Old Banquet Hall of the Presidential Villa, Abuja.
He said: “When I looked at his assets declaration form, I was checking it in 2015, I said to him: ‘Mr. President, I am so much richer than you, it is an embarrassment.’”
Osinbajo said Buhari told him in response: “‘I am only a soldier, you are a big lawyer so you should have more money than me.’
“I can tell you that he is perhaps even poorer than he was in 2015 when I saw his declaration of assets form.”
